Common Symptoms
When fault code L01D110KB is active, operators may experience:
- Warning light illumination on the monitor panel, often accompanied by a specific error message or code display
- Reduced engine power or activation of derate mode, limiting machine performance to protect components
- Intermittent loss of hydraulic functions or erratic response from attachments
- Failure of certain gauges or displays on the operator monitor to update correctly
- Engine shutdown in severe cases where the controller cannot verify safe operating parameters
Potential Causes
The most common technical causes for L01D110KB on used PC300-8M0 excavators include:
- Corroded or damaged wiring harness connectors, particularly at junction points exposed to moisture or vibration
- Worn CAN bus termination resistors or damaged twisted-pair communication wiring
- Faulty sensor or controller module sending corrupted data packets across the network
- Harness chafing at known rub points near the engine bay or boom pivot areas (common in high-hour machines)
- Poor ground connections causing voltage reference issues between control modules
- ECM or monitor controller internal faults due to age-related component degradation
How to Troubleshoot and Fix Code L01D110KB
Step 1: Connect Diagnostic Software Use Komatsu KOMTRAX or compatible diagnostic software to read active and stored codes. Document all related fault codes, as multiple codes may indicate a systemic wiring issue rather than a single component failure.
Step 2: Visual Harness Inspection Thoroughly inspect all wiring harnesses between the ECM, hydraulic controllers, and operator monitor. Focus on areas where harnesses pass through bulkheads or near moving components. Look for abraded insulation, corroded pins in connectors, or evidence of moisture intrusion. On used excavators, check for previous repair attempts using non-OEM connectors.
Step 3: Test CAN Bus Integrity Using a digital multimeter, measure resistance between CAN-High and CAN-Low terminals at the ECM connector (typically 60 ohms with termination resistors intact). Check for short circuits to ground or open circuits in the twisted-pair wiring.
Step 4: Verify Power and Ground Circuits Confirm proper voltage supply (typically 12-24V depending on circuit) and clean ground connections at all control modules. Corrosion on ground studs is extremely common in older machines and can cause intermittent communication faults.
Step 5: Component Replacement If wiring and connections test properly, suspect the ECM, sensor module, or monitor controller. Replace components individually while retesting to isolate the defective unit.
